First and foremost don't let what anybody says on these boards pre prejudice you against any particular squad.  There are good people in every one and I've had the pleasure to fly with and against some of the 'nastiest' people in the game.

Find an aspect of the game you enjoy and try to add something to it.  

Realize that you're going to get shot down a lot at first and probably for the rest of your 'career' because there's always somebody either better than you or, in a furball, better situated than you.

READ READ READ all of the data that is available on the trainers site and netaces then, after a few months of flying, go back and read it again.  It will make more sense.

The trainer corps are a great group of people and are always willing to help a new pilot.  As are a lot of other people in game.

There is no advantage to flying with one country over another. They all have their good folk, jerks, land grabbers, furballers, GVer's and so on. Each side will at one time or another be hit with ENY  restrictions, and will also have the main horde of the map. Each will slao have control of the map due to base count as well as be the team in the hole about to be reset. The numbers and the game changes day to day.
